Comment vérifier si un processus existe sous Linux

WBOY
Libérer: 2022-01-04 09:30:58
original
13381 Les gens l'ont consulté

Sous Linux, vous pouvez utiliser la commande ps pour vérifier si le processus existe. Cette commande est utilisée pour afficher l'état du processus en cours. La syntaxe est "ps -ef | grep process password" ; "ef", vous pouvez rechercher le format spécifié du processus et afficher les informations sur le processus.

Comment vérifier si un processus existe sous Linux

L'environnement d'exploitation de ce tutoriel : système linux7.3, ordinateur Dell G3.

Comment vérifier si un processus existe sous Linux

Si vous souhaitez vérifier si un processus existe sous Linux, vous pouvez utiliser la commande ps.

La commande Linux ps (orthographe anglaise : process status) est utilisée pour afficher l'état du processus en cours, similaire au Gestionnaire des tâches de Windows.

Syntaxe

ps [options] [--help]
Copier après la connexion

Paramètres :

ps a de nombreux paramètres. Ici, nous ne listons que quelques paramètres couramment utilisés et présentons brièvement leur signification

  • -A Liste tous les processus

  • -w Élargissement de l'affichage Peut afficher plus d'informations.

  • -au Afficher des informations plus détaillées

  • -aux Afficher tous les itinéraires qui incluent d'autres utilisateurs

au(x) Format de sortie:

USER PID %CPU %MEM VSZ RSS TTY STAT START TIME COMMAND
Copier après la connexion

UTILISATEUR: propriétaire de l'itinéraire

  • PID: pid

  • % CPU: Utilisation du processeur occupé

  • % MEM: utilisation de la mémoire occupée

  • VSZ: Taille de mémoire virtuelle virtuelle

  • RSS: Taille de la mémoire Occumée

  • TTY: Numéro de périphérique mineur de Tty du terminal

STAT : Statut du voyage :

  • D : État de veille ininterrompue (généralement un processus IO)

  • R : Exécution

  • S : État statique

  • T : Exécution suspendue

  • Z : N'existe pas mais ne peut pas être éliminé temporairement

  • W : Mémoire insuffisante La pagination peut être allouée

  • < : Processus hautement prioritaire

  • N : Processus faible priorité

  • L : Les pages mémoire sont allouées et verrouillées dans la mémoire (système temps réel ou E/S A)

  • START : heure de début du voyage

  • TIME : heure d'exécution

  • COMMANDE : commande exécutée

Exemple

Trouvez le format de processus spécifié :

ps -ef | grep 进程关键字
Copier après la connexion

Par exemple, affichez le processus de php :

Comment vérifier si un processus existe sous Linux

Recommandations associées : "Tutoriel vidéo Linux"

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Étiquettes associées:
source:php.cn
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n
Tutoriels populaires
Plus>
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al
À propos de nous Clause de non-responsabilité Sitemap
Site Web PHP chinois:Formation PHP en ligne sur le bien-être public,Aidez les apprenants PHP à grandir rapidement!